Samsung might soon launch the next-gen Galaxy Tab S8 series, possibly in early 2022. We have seen multiple rumors regarding the same in the past and now official-looking renders of the upcoming Samsung tablets (the alleged Galaxy Tab S8, Tab S8 Plus, Tab S8 Ultra) have appeared online. And now, we have an idea of how they will look like.

Popular tipster Evan Blass (aka evleaks) shared the renders of the Galaxy Tab S8 series on Twitter on Monday. The images suggest that the Galaxy Tab S8 and the Tab S8 Plus will come with a Galaxy Tab S7 series-like design, with a significant amount of bezels and a single front camera. The star, however, would be the Samsung Galaxy Tab S8 Ultra.

Furthermore, while the vanilla model could be powered by a Snapdragon 888 or an Exynos 2100 chipset, the Ultra (even the Plus) model could get the latest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 chipset under the hood. All three Galaxy Tab S8 models could come with dual rear cameras. Plus, a huge 12,000mAh battery with 45W fast charging for the Ultra model is expected, while the other two models could be backed by relatively smaller battery packs.
